Responsibilities
- Greet customers warmly, listen attentively to their needs, and recommend appropriate parts or accessories to enhance their vehicle performance.
- Manage inventory control by stocking shelves, conducting regular stock checks, and updating stock levels using inventory management systems such as CMMS or POS software.
- Assist customers with order fulfillment, including processing sales transactions accurately through cashiering and POS systems while handling cash and credit payments securely.
- Collaborate with technicians and service advisors to identify parts requirements based on automotive diagnostics and repair orders.
- Maintain organized storage of parts, ensure proper labeling, and monitor stock levels to prevent shortages or overstock situations.
- Utilize strong communication skills to explain product features, warranty options, and maintenance tips to customers in multiple languages if needed.
- Support marketing efforts by promoting special offers or new products to boost retail sales and customer engagement.
